Xvid is a free, open-source video codec based on the MPEG-4 Part 2 Advanced Simple Profile (ASP) standard. Released under the GNU General Public License, it emerged in the early 2000s as a leading alternative to proprietary codecs like DivX. Its primary purpose is to compress large video files into much smaller sizes while maintaining acceptable visual quality—making it ideal for early internet distribution, DVD backup, and file sharing.
While Xvid itself is legal, its use to compress copyrighted movies for unauthorized distribution has historically violated copyright laws in many jurisdictions. Legitimate uses include compressing personal home videos, educational content, and public-domain films.
